Ticket: FIELDGATE-2281 — signature check failing on the Harrowtech telemetry gateway. Heads up for whoever picks this up: the gateway rejects the new firmware bundle with "untrusted signature," probably because the build box still signs with the retired key. Tractors in the Dellmore test paddock are stuck on the old image until this clears. Re-sign the bundle and push again — it should verify fine. The correct current key is below.

deploy key for kagup-bawig: bky9_ZMq28eTw9

## Authentication

The Scrapwarden sweeper runs against the Holloway resource registry every six hours. On-call: if a sweep stalls, check token validity first — expired credentials cause silent no-ops, not errors. Tokens are scoped to delete-orphaned only; no write access elsewhere. Manual sweeps require the same credential. Rotate after any manual use from a laptop. Current sweeper key follows.

service key, tafof-bageg: kto7_3d2pBYI

Subject: Replica lag alarm handover

Welcome aboard. The Quillshore read-replica lag alarm fires when lag exceeds ninety seconds for five minutes. Check the ingest dashboard first; bulk imports are the usual cause. If lag persists, fail reads over to the Tarnwick replica using the documented script. Running that script in production requires signing the change, using the key below.

deploy key for fafof-yaguf: bky4_zHj6

Quarterly Planning Note — Warranty Overrun

For the incoming director: warranty costs on the Helvane pump range ran 34% over reserve this quarter, driven by seal failures from the Corbray batch. Supplier claim filed; recovery uncertain. Reserves increased for Q4. Field retrofit program starts next month. Pricing implications for next year's plan are summarized below.

management briefing: Headcount on the Praok team goes from 16 to 91 by the end of March. Gross margin on Praok came in at 2 percent against a plan of 26 percent.